Joel Edgerton

Joel Edgerton was born on June 23, 1974 in Blacktown, New South Wales, Australia.  Joel and his brother Nash grew up in Dural, Australia and attended Hills Grammar School.  After graduating from Hills he attended high school, graduated, and moved on to the University of Western Sydney's Theatre Nepean Drama School (Kingswood Campus) where he studied Drama it was around this time that he worked as a porter (a doorman).  He graduated from Nepean in 1994.  

Since then Joel has teamed up with his brother Nash on more than a few occasions to make films for their Blue Tongue Films production company, formed in 1996, based out of Darlinghurst, New South Wales, Australia.
